Hello, my name is Michelle Uribe. I am a Licensed Marriage and Family Therapist. I have found that helping individuals grow their capacity to view situations in multiple ways, problem solve, and adapt is a great way to make a difference. My approach My philosophy is client-centered, and I utilize a variety of strategies to meet clients where they are in their mental health journey. Developing trusting, therapeutic relationships by remaining curious, positive, empathetic, and honest is foundational. I tailor sessions and treatment plans to meet your specific needs. Taking the first step to seeking a more fulfilling life takes courage. I am here to support you. My focus I enjoy working with a wide range of age groups and challenges. I have practiced in educational and clinical settings. My experience includes helping clients with stress, anxiety, relationship issues, trauma, grief, loss, and parenting concerns. My communication style I am curious, calm, and positive. My primary role as a therapist is to listen without judgment and support different ways of viewing a problem to create actionable solutions. My journey to mental healthcare Previously, I was a middle school teacher working with a diverse population of students and families. This catalyzed my interest in mental health and family systems. I wondered what fuels motivation and how teachers, parents, and students can communicate more effectively. I then pursued a master’s in counseling at California State University, Hayward. For three years, I was a Behavioral Health Specialist at an elementary school, working closely with families and providing individual and group therapy to children. Most recently, I was a school counselor at an elementary school, where I developed a comprehensive school-wide counseling program. I earned my bachelor’s degree from New College.
